What kind of RAW files have you successfully worked with? If they came from Phase One digital backs and you used Capture One's DB run mode, you need to switch to Pro or Pro for Sony mode (and use the trial or pay the corresponding licence) to access Sony RAW files. 0 -

I have tried Capture1 on an off over the last 6 years. Older versions did not work on my PC but last year, I installed version 12 to give it another try and it was working fine until recently. Today, after more than a year since last use, the application is not opening all my Sony files. It shows the files when I fist open the folder be imported/added to my library but then I see the count go down as if the software is reviewing and deciding not to include some of the files. I thought it probably was not able to open files on my newest Sony camera, the a6100 but, I see it is able to open most of the files. About 30% of the files are not being imported/added to the catalog. I downloaded and installed version 21 and it seems to have fixed that issue.
